毕业设计(论文)网上购书系统设计

上传人:汽*** 文档编号:493158996 上传时间:2023-08-21 格式:DOC 页数:43 大小:890.52KB
返回 下载 相关 举报
毕业设计(论文)网上购书系统设计_第1页
第1页 / 共43页
毕业设计(论文)网上购书系统设计_第2页
第2页 / 共43页
毕业设计(论文)网上购书系统设计_第3页
第3页 / 共43页
毕业设计(论文)网上购书系统设计_第4页
第4页 / 共43页
毕业设计(论文)网上购书系统设计_第5页
第5页 / 共43页
点击查看更多>>
资源描述

《毕业设计(论文)网上购书系统设计》由会员分享,可在线阅读,更多相关《毕业设计(论文)网上购书系统设计(43页珍藏版)》请在金锄头文库上搜索。

1、北京XX大学XXX学院 高 职 高 专 综 合 毕 业 实 践 报 告北京XX大学XXX学院高职高专综合毕业实践报告题 目: 网上购书系统 专 业: 计算机应用技术 班级学号: XXXXXXXXXXX 姓 名: XXXX 指导教师: XXXX 2011 年 01 月 2 日引 言随着计算机科学技术、通信科学技术以及两者结合的网络技术,尤其是互联网技术的发展和普及,在线购物也越来越靠近人们的日常生活,像平时能去商店购买的一切商品都能通过网上商店轻松方便的购买到,大大的方便了人们的日常生活。网上购物对许多人已经由以前的尝试性购买向日常的生活习惯发展,其中以书籍、计算机产品、音像制品及器材等成为网上

2、购物的主要对象,服装、体育用品、生活家居用品等消费额也开始大幅度提高。互联网的快速发展为网上购物系统的发展提供了强大的动力,同时,电子购物的环境也已经逐步得到了改善,表现在网民结构的大众化和网络生存的普及化,物流和银行结算的畅通,以及市场运作的规范和相应政策法规的完善。网上购物对网民的吸引力将会越来越大,网民对购物网站的看法也将必定会从不了解到了解,从拒绝到接受,从怀疑到信任,从否定到肯定,网上购物的观念将更加深入人心。电子商务可以通过多种电子通讯方式来完成。简单的,比如你通过打电话或发传真的方式来与客户进行商贸活动,似乎也可以称作为电子商务;但是,现在人们所探讨的电子商务主要是以EDI(电子

3、数据交换)和INTERNET来完成的。尤其是随着INTERNET技术的日益成熟,电子商务真正的发展将是建立在INTERNET技术上的。所以也有人把电子商务简称为IC(INTERNETCOMMERCE)。随着电子商务,尤其是网上购物的发展,商品流通基础设施和配套行业的重点将会发生偏转。这个问题目前在美国已初见端倪,各类送货系统、快递运输公司、支付公司、安全、广告、商务软件、信息服务等新型物流和中介机构发展呈加速态势,并且有很大的发展空间。不难看出,由于电子商务的出现和发展,商品流通领域将面临全方位的深刻变革,美国等经济发达国家正在抓紧推进的电子商务革命,将对中国商品流通领域和整个经济发展带来种种

4、影响,确实值得认真研究。特别是在全球经济一体化的国际背景下,在人民继续扩大国内流通领域对外开放的同时,深入研究这个问题,审慎制订相应的宏观对策,尤其重要和迫切。目 录引 言21 技术背景与系统总体分析51.1技术背景51.2 系统的可行性分析61.3 开发及运行环境81.4 购书系统前台与后台的总体设计81.5 具体设计方法与实施方案81.5.1 前台系统的设计方案81.5.2 后台系统的设计方案:91.6 ASP技术原理91.6.1 ASP简介91.6.2 ASP工作原理101.7 数据库技术111.7.1 数据库的概述111.7.2 数据库系统的特点111.7.3 本系统中数据库的选择12

5、1.7.4 ACCESS数据库的连接121.7.5 数据库的逻辑结构分析131.8 网上购书系统的开发工具131.8.1 Dreamweaver131.8.2 Access142 网上购书系统框架设计162.1 网上购书系统前台功能设计说明162.2 网上购书系统后台功能设计说明173 数据库的设计193.1 创建图书信息表213.2 创建会员信息表223.3 创建图书订单信息表223.4 创建用户留言信息表234 网上购书系统各个模块功能设计详解254.1网站首页254.2 用户注册功能264.3 用户登陆功能284.4 搜索功能294.5 购物车设计的要点304.5.1 购物车的实现304

6、.5.2 提交订单314.6 留言薄324.6.1 提交留言 (只有用户完成登陆后才能提交留言)324.6.2 成功留言后系统提示334.6.3 显示留言 (查看其他人的留言)334.6.4 个性留言 (查看自己的留言)344.7 后台管理系统344.7.1 添加修改书籍信息354.7.2 会员信息管理364.7.3 查看订单信息375系统调试39结 论40致 谢41参考文献421 技术背景与系统总体分析Internet是目前世界上最大的计算机互联网络,它遍布全球。今天,你几乎可以在网上找到你想要的任何资料。不仅如此,坐在家中敲敲键盘、动动鼠标就可以买到你需要的商品。这样一种全新的购物方式,已

7、经成为了一种时尚。有关资料显示,2000年全世界已拥有近10亿因特网用户,有1亿多台计算机互联,可以交换数据的网络超过了100万个,每年在网络上的交易次数超过10亿次。电子商务正是由于这种信息的快速传递和资源的大量集成而悄然兴起的,并以惊人的速度发展着。网上交易也因此蕴涵了巨大的市场潜力。电子商务网络的出现,必将赋予商业以极大的创造性。简单地讲,电子商务是指利用电子网络进行的商务活动。但电子商务,至今还没有一个明确的概念。各国政府、学者、企业界人士都根据自己所处的地位和对电子商务的参与程度,给出了许多表述不同的定义。参考和研究了大量的网上交易系统后,本文采用了现在普遍使用的注册会员、虚拟购物、

8、提交货单、确认订单、确认发货等流程,并采用成熟的ASP技术来实现了一个网上的购物系统。在我国,电子商务的发展速度很快,根据CNNIC的统计结果,截止2005年1月中国有互联网用户9800万人,而又有30.2%以上的网民在过去的一年里有过网上购物的经历,并且人数还在以8%左右的速度增长,预计到2006年中国网上购物用户将达到4000万人,这说明在中国发展网上购物具有良好的群众基础,网上购物方式日趋被大家所接受。1.1技术背景Internet是目前世界上最大的计算机互联网络,它遍布全球,将世界各地各种规模的网络连接成一个整体。作为Internet上一种先进的,易于被人们所接受的信息检索手段,Wor

9、ld Wide Web(简称WWW)发展十分迅速,成为目前世界上最大的信息资源宝库。据估计,目前Internet上已有上百万个Web站点,其内容范围跨越了教育科研、文化事业、金融、商业、新闻出版、娱乐、体育等各个领域,其用户群十分庞大,因此,建设一个好的Web站点对于一个机构的发展十分重要。近年来,随着网络用户要求的不断提高及计算机科学的迅速发展,特别是数据库技术在Internet中的广泛应用,Web站点向用户提供的服务将越来越丰富,越来越人性化。不难发现这样一个事实,一个用户在访问一个网站时一般来讲只对该网站的部分内容感性趣,而且这种兴趣会持续一段时间。这点启发了我们,如果能根据用户的喜好为

10、不同的用户显示其个性化的页面,即着重显示该用户感兴趣的内容,将为用户节约大量的检索时间,而且这样的网页显然是更具有吸引力的。一些站点已经在这方面作出了一定的尝试,通常采用的方法是,在用户登陆时为其提供一系列的选项,使用户能够对站点进行一些自主的设置。这样做能够使站点呈现一定程度的个性化,但是对用户来讲,还是比较烦琐,而且在用户了解一个站点前让其对站点进行设置,其结果未免有些粗糙。于是我们构想了这样一种方案,对用户登陆后的动作进行跟踪,分析,发掘用户点击的规律,即用户先后点击的关联规则,这样,在用户点击一个主题(链接)之后,系统能够自动生成一页面,其中包含了该主题下用户经常关注的内容(若干链接)

11、,这样便在无须用户作出任何额外工作的情况下实现了为用户量身订做的个性化页面。要实现这样的功能,离不开后台数据库的支持。用户验证信息,收集到的用户点击信息,主题层次信息,分析得出的关联规则表等大量的数据都由数据库管理系统管理。本文中数据库服务器端采用了Microsoft Access数据库作为ODBC(Open DataBase Connectivity )数据源,并以先进的ADO(ActiveX Data Objects)技术进行数据库存取等操作,使Web与数据库紧密联系起来。整个个性化页面生成系统主要由使用Dreamweaver_MX开发的关联规则采掘系统和利用IIS+ASP技术实现的个性化

12、Web页面生成器两部分组成。关联规则采掘系统对数据库中的历史记录进行分析,产生用户关联规则表;页面生成器则负责记录用户行为和根据关联规则表动态生成用户个性化Web页面。二者通过数据库服务器和Web服务器连接。本系统主要完成Web服务器端的用户的管理、图书信息管理、图书订单管理、图书的在线浏览和查找、在线购书结帐功能等模块的设计、实现与完善以及整个实验网站的组织建立和测试工作。1.2 系统的可行性分析网上购书系统是在了解和分析实际需求、遵照系统建设目标的基础上,充分考虑计算机技术、网络通信技术、电子商务技术的现状和发展方向进行的系统设计。1.经济性网上购书系统在网络上提供了一个全面展示系统功能的

13、平台,使用户更加了解网站的动态信息量,满足用户的书籍浏览、书籍在线搜索、在线订购、用户留言等要求。在保证实现系统功能、保证系统先进性、可靠性、扩展性的基础上,尽量降低系统的成本造价,力争做到物美价廉。2.技术性采用目前国际上最先进的计算机技术、网络通信与传输技术、电子商务技术(B to C)等,全面设计网上购书系统。实现了对前台书籍的浏览、在线搜索、在线购买、留言等功能,后台实现了对用户资料、用户留言、用户订单等的管理功能。3.实用性网上购书系统设计以用户需求为目标,以方便用户使用为原则,同时带入先进的现代IT行业管理经验,度身订造一套先进的系统。4.安全性由于网上购书系统将是在公用通信网上建

14、设自己的私有服务网络,不可避免地要和一些第三方网络相连,并且有网络电子商务系统,因此安全性方面的考虑显得尤为重要,确保系统不受外来的非法入侵是本系统必须着重考虑的重要因素。同时也要照顾到内部访问级别授权等技术。网上购书系统安全的设计应该是物理系统、网络系统、应用系统全方面的安全策略设计。5.可靠性网上购书系统(网站程序内容)主要的主机设备和网络设备实行双备份,以保证该系统能够可靠正常的运转。6.扩展性网上购书系统的设计可以方便以后业务扩展和系统扩容。7.可维护、可管理性网上购书系统的设计要方便维护,包括硬件的维护,软件的维护(更改升级等和网络的维护,统一管理)。8.支撑能力网上购书系统的软件/

15、硬件配置,要对新业务提供强有力的支撑能力,提供应用软件开发平台,可简便进行二次开发。1.3 开发及运行环境l 硬件平台包括以下几方面:CPU:P41, 8GHz内存:256MB以上l 软件平台包括以下几方面:操作系统:Windows XP/Windows 2000数据库:Access浏览器:IE 5.0 推荐使用IE 6.0服务器;IIS 5.0分辨率:最佳效果:1024*7681.4 购书系统前台与后台的总体设计本系统利用的是现在比较广泛的ASP+access数据库的架构实现的。此网上购书系统分为前台操作系统和后台管理系统两个主要部分。前台操作系统是友好的操作界面,供用户浏览、查询书籍使用。它主要包括:用户注册、用户登陆、书籍分类、搜索书籍、订购书籍、购物车等六大模块功能;后台管理系统是提供给管理员的,其中包括:书籍信息管理、用户管理、用户留言管理、用户订单管理等四个

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 大杂烩/其它

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号